Introduction of the Euro (1999-01-01)

The Euro was established as a currency. It was introduced to world financial markets as an accounting currency, replacing the former European Currency Unit (ECU) at a ratio of 1:1. Euro banknotes and coins entered circulation three years later on 1 January 2002. It unified European economies but also bound them to a common monetary policy without a common fiscal policy.
